# InkLedger Environments

InkLedger, our PDF invoice renderer, runs in three environments: dev, staging, and production. Each environment has its own font cache, template bucket, and render queue. New team members should verify staging parity before promoting any template change. Please read each setting carefully before editing anything. The staging environment currently uses the following configuration values.

deployment values, yadup-tajof:
oliath:
  log_level: debug
  metrics_host: metrics.oliath.zemvarlabs.internal
  pool_size: 4

Subject: GPU memory profiler update

Hey plugin folks — the new Glimmerstack profiler now tracks per-plugin allocations, so you can finally see who's hoarding VRAM. Grab the nightly, run your suite, and flag anything weird before Friday. When reporting issues, please quote the build token that appears just below.

pipeline stamp: htk31_3c6b63a1fd55b8745625d3b6ce9c5fc

RUNBOOK 7.3 — Payslips, Marrow Creek Yard

Marrow Creek has no printer, so payslips are printed at the Delton hub each fortnight and sent out sealed. Shift lead checks the envelope count against the roster before release. Transport is handled by Fenwick Runners on the Thursday loop. At hand-over, the shift lead must relay the following instruction to the courier:

drop instructions, yafof-kajeg: the zorvan ralath courier leaves the rusath pelox julael ledger at gate 3126 under passcode 490256